Subject: DR Drill Summary — Bounce Processor (for weekly sync)

Team, Friday's disaster-recovery drill exercised the Pellwick bounce processor failover. The standby picked up the bounce queue in four minutes, though soft-bounce retries briefly duplicated. We'll discuss remediation at the sync. Note for the drill record: the sealed replay archive requires manual unlock, and the recovery passphrase is recorded directly below.

vault phrase of tagag-fawef = lammir-ulaiel-oliax-belox-eliox-ulaok-gilael-norys-holox-fenir

Subject: DR drill recap — public API pagination

Team,

Wednesday's disaster-recovery drill covered the Quillport public REST API. Failover to the standby region completed in 11 minutes; cursor-based pagination resumed cleanly, though offset-style clients saw brief duplicates. Action items are in the drill log. For the sync: restoring the pagination token signing store requires the vault to be unsealed with the passphrase noted below.

vault phrase of tahog-yahop = rusdor-casath-rusix-feniel-holmir-briael-gormir-soriel-aldath-quenwyn-fraax-tamael-gilok-kasox

## Partitioning strategy (excerpt)

The Milldrake events table is partitioned by calendar month on the `occurred_at` column. A scheduled job creates partitions ahead of time and detaches those past the retention horizon; detached partitions are archived before drop. Future maintainers should not create partitions manually, since the job assumes a contiguous range and will fail loudly on gaps. Retention and pre-creation windows are deliberately configurable rather than hardcoded. The governing constants are set as follows.

tuning table, kageg-tawig:
RATE_LIMITS = {
    "fraeth": 344,
    "lamvan": 467,
    "feneth": 346,
    "fraiel": 293,
    "novvan": 861,
    "pelix": 710,
    "silir": 416,
}

Changelog 4.2.1 — Rotated the signing key used by the Querrel SQL lint pipeline. Old signatures on cached lint reports for .sql files will show as stale until customers re-run checks; advise them this is expected and harmless. No rule changes shipped in this release. The new key, effective immediately for all lint bundles, is as follows.

deploy key for kagup-bawig: bky9_ZMq28eTw9